Hoops: Youssef Khayat is announcing at 2 pm eastern time today
He is the 6’9 Lebanese player Howard has been recruiting very hard lately. Final four of Michigan, DePaul, Wake Forest and Xavier with most saying Michigan and Xavier are essentially his final two.
Here is what he said about his top 2. The others he gave the “they are recruiting me hard so I put them in my top 4” fluff.
“For me they have experience with international players like Mo Wagner and Moussa Diabaté. I think them having experience with international players is very impressive. The name Michigan is so important in the USA so that paired with their experience with international players plus being a well known program is kind of unique.”
To be fair, he praised Xavier too:
“Sean Miller is a brilliant coach with experience with foreign players. He had Lauri Markkanen and a lot of big players come through his program. They’re a big program that I’ve been watching this past year. I think they’re very impressive. With the new head coach and assistant coaches they’re very hard working so they’re impressive.”

This kid has skills. Can handle the ball, get to the basket, and shoot. The question is, can he defend?
Supposedly he has plus wingspan and was a decent defender at the level of pro ball he was playing overseas. It remains to be seen for this level of competition but it seems like he has the size length and agility that you can teach defense

His off ball defense, awareness, and ability to utilize wingspan in the passing lanes are all positives that I’ve seen from different scouting reports.
He doesn’t seem to be a great individual defender in ISO and may not have the quickest lateral movement out there.
overall, with some coaching, he could probably be a very good defender in the B1G.
